Farinaz Motlagh (she/her)

Intern, Environmental Health

Farinaz Motlagh joined NRDC for a six-month internship as an awardee of the National Science Foundation Non-Academic Research Internship for Graduate Students (NSF-INTERN) Program. Her work at NRDC includes assessing the extent to which the pool of federal grant applicants and awardees reflects an equitable distribution of resources. Motlagh is currently pursuing her PhD in marine and atmospheric sciences at Stony Brook University, NY, and her dissertation research focuses on evaluating the equity and effectiveness of flood mitigation spending programs. She is based in NRDC's Washington, D.C., office.
